Lean Technologies Open Banking Transactions API is one of 67 APIs that Lean Technologies publishes on the APIs.io network, described by a machine-readable OpenAPI specification.
Tagged areas include Open Banking Transactions. The published artifact set on APIs.io includes an OpenAPI specification.
This API exposes
1 operation
across 1 path,
and defines 33 schemas.
It is described by OpenAPI 3.1.0, at version v0.2.3.
Requests are made against 2 base URLs: https://sandbox.leantech.me, https://api2.leantech.me.

Lean Technologies Open Banking Transactions API declares
1 security scheme
for authenticating requests.
It accepts HTTP bearer tokens (bearerAuth).
By default, every request must be authenticated.
